About Schools in Montpelier, Vermont

Montpelier, Vermont is home to 6 schools, including 4 public schools and 2 private schools. The city's schools span 1 elementary school, 1 middle school, and 3 high schools.

With an average rating of 6.7 out of 10, schools in Montpelier show moderate performance on the MySchoolScout composite scale, which measures academic achievement, student growth, equity, and school environment.

The highest-performing school in Montpelier is Main Street Middle School with a composite score of 8.5/10, demonstrating strong academic outcomes and school quality metrics.

Montpelier is served by 2 school districts: Montpelier Roxbury Unified Union School District #71, Washington Central Unified Union School District #92. These districts collectively serve 2,585 students.

Montpelier's community shows 61% bachelor's degree attainment with a median household income of $81,552. The poverty rate in the area is 6.8%.

Community Profile

Montpelier has a median household income of $81,552. It is a well-educated community where 61%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$341,700, with a median rent of $1,184/month. The local poverty rate of 6.8% is relatively low. The average commute for residents is 21 minutes. Source: U.S. Census ACS 2022 5-Year Estimates.
